In addition to writing screenplays, my published works include “Comrades," in 2021, an essay for a NY Times subsidiary, and from my years in the NYC art world on the curatorial staff of The Museum of Modern Art, the Guggenheim Museum, and The Takashimaya Art Gallery, I authored exhibition catalogs "Elemental Images,” “Quiet Light,” “Volume and Void,” and a reference book, “Painting and Sculpture in The Museum of Modern Art.”

My pilot script, "The Proxy Mom," is the WINNER of a 2025 New York Independent Film Award and an Oniros Film Award for Best Series Pilot Script, and a semi-finalist in NY and Melbourne.
My feature screenplay "Searching for Shadow" is the WINNER of the Golden Pen Script Awards, Oniros Film Awards, New York Independent Film Awards, Melbourne International Screenplay Awards, and Brooklyn's Nocturna Film Festival and a Nominee or Official Selection in festivals in NYC, LA, Paris, Berlin, Prague, Munich, and Amsterdam.
